Bug Description

To reproduce this I just need a media player registered in the sound menu. I make sure the player is not running, then I click the play button in the indicator to start the player. The result is an ugly "loading" icon enclosed in an orange square.

Please take a look at the screenshots I provided.

Revision history for this message
Launchpad Janitor (janitor) wrote :

This bug was fixed in the package ido - 13.10.0+14.04.20140324-0ubuntu1

---------------
ido (13.10.0+14.04.20140324-0ubuntu1) trusty; urgency=low

  [ Lars Uebernickel ]
  * idoplaybackmenuitem: set active flag when player is launching The
    active flag is used to signal the theme that the spinner should
    animate. Using that flag is a bit weird, but it's consistent with
    GtkSpinner and thus doesn't require special handling in the theme.
    (LP: #1231796)
